Walter Nolen’s 1st words to Cardinals’ Monti Ossenfort: ‘Send me that book’

It was clear how eager 16th overall pick Walter Nolen is to get to the Cardinals given his first words to general manager Monti Ossenfort.

Arizona Cardinals general manager Monti Ossenfort recognized the eagerness in new defensive tackle Walter Nolen after he was drafted Thursday night.

“Walt was ready to roll,” Ossenfort told reporters of the phone call when Arizona made Nolen the 16th overall pick. “Walt’s first words out of his mouth were, ‘Send me that (play)book.'”

The combination of head coach Jonathan Gannon and defensive coordinator Nick Rallis has made for a schematic tandem on defense that has garnered attention from all sorts of parties, and the phone call indicates Nolen can’t wait to be a part of it.

ADVERTISEMENT

He’s the latest addition to a defensive line in an offseason that’s also included EDGE Josh Sweat as well as defensive tackles Dalvin Tomlinson and Calais Campbell. The team also expects to get more of full seasons out of Darius Robinson, Bilal Nichols and Justin Jones, while Dante Stills returns to the group as well.

“Walt’s ready to get to the end of the playbook, and he’s ready to get here,” Ossenfort said.

Nolen was very productive in his lone season at Ole Miss, registering 6.5 sacks and 14 tackles for loss en route to All-American honors.

Ossenfort said the emotion and excitement was apparent with Nolen as he took in the draft from Houston.

“It’s always great making those calls,” Ossenfort said. “And tonight was no different.”
